Tempered glass

Tempered glass is a type of safety glass. It is subjected to a unique cooling and heating process which increases its strength. The result is a glass that's up to five times stronger than regular glass that is annealed and breaks into tiny, Window repair Near me rounded pieces that are less likely to cut or seriously cause injury to people when they are broken. Tempered glass is ideal for high-risk areas, such as car windows, bathrooms, and high-rise structures.

To make tempered glass, annealed glass is heated to high temperatures. Then, it is quickly cooled with high-pressure air. The rapid cooling causes outer glass surfaces to cool faster than the interior, resulting in an elongation that makes the glass stronger and more durable. This process also allows the glass to bend and withstand impact without breaking.

Although glass tempered with tempered edges is more secure than standard glass, many customers still need security features. It is not able to prevent forced entry or shield structures from damage caused by storms, and it can be easily smashed by a sharp object. Additionally, it is more expensive to install than other options, such as security window film.

Regardless of its safety features, it's still possible for glass that has been tempered to break during installation or by fasteners that attach it to frames. This can result in small chips or scratches that can later develop into larger breaks which is why it is crucial to use only professional glaziers who are able to properly install and maintain the glass.

Although tempered glass is more secure than traditional glass, this type of glass is not suggested for areas that are prone to violence or crime. Criminals could force their way in through a cracked door or window and will be able see the action on the other side. If you are a commercial property owner should consider laminated glass. It offers superior protection against forced entry and storm damage. Laminated glass has an interlayer which creates a barrier against attackers and burglars. The layer is also stronger than tempered glass and therefore more difficult to break.

Laminated glass

Laminated glass, also referred as sandwich glass or multi-pane glass, is a form of safety glass made of two or more glass panes. These panes are joined together using a plastic resin usually Polyvinyl Butyral (PVB), that's glued to the exterior of each glass panel. The result is a stronger window than tempered glass and one that is less likely to break into sharp pieces if it cracks.

This glass is an excellent option for homeowners who want to safeguard their home from intruders or other damage. It is especially beneficial in areas that are prone to high winds or hurricanes. It can aid in maintaining the structural integrity of the. Laminated glass can also offer increased security, as it is difficult to break. The interlayer reduces noise pollution since sound waves are less likely to travel through the glass as compared to glass that is tempered.

The maintenance of laminated glass is lower than the maintenance of glass that is tempered. The glass is thicker and consequently more durable. It is important to clean regularly laminated glass to remove dirt, dust and other debris which can make them appear dull or dirty.

Laminated glass is a great option for those living who live in urban areas or in busy neighborhoods. It's also a great choice for homeowners who are looking to build a more energy-efficient home, because it helps reduce heat emitted by the sun. This can reduce costs for air conditioning and make a home more comfortable.

Although laminated windows are more expensive than glass that is tempered however, they are a smart option for homeowners looking to increase security and safety in their home. They're also an excellent choice for those looking to lower their energy costs and protect their furniture from harmful UV rays. However, if you're considering buying laminated glass for your home, you need to weigh the pros and cons before making a final decision. Tempered glass is more easily repaired than laminated glass. However it's not as sturdy and durable and can't be repaired if broken.

Frosted glass

Frosted glass is one of the most common kinds of privacy glass. It blocks out the view of those who look through it, and makes people or objects appear blurred or hazy. It's ideal for windows in bathrooms, commercial spaces and front doors because it provides a degree of privacy while still allowing natural light into the space. It also reduces the glare of sunlight that would otherwise make it difficult to work or relax in the space.

The effect of frosting can be achieved by using a number of different methods. The most popular method is sandblasting. Sandblasting roughens the glass's surface to create a frosted texture. Other options include acid etching, which makes use of acid to corrode the surface of the glass, and window repair near me vinyl frosting, which involves putting the film of vinyl over a pane of glass. Both of these methods can be utilized to add a decorative appearance to windows and are available in various designs and colors.

The frosted glass also has the ability to reduce outside noise and shield objects from UV radiations. It is suitable for many different applications, ranging from tubs and showers to shelving units, kitchen cupboards and doors and windows. It can also be used for windows and doors in bedrooms, living rooms offices, and other areas that require an additional security level.

In addition to their aesthetic appeal In addition to its aesthetic appeal, frosted glasses are durable and easy to clean. It is easy to clean with soap and warm water. It is also resistant to scratches and scratches. Frosted glass is also an ideal option for areas that see a lot of traffic because it is able to withstand heavy use and the impact of people bumping into the glass.

Frosted glass is available in a variety of different styles. It is important to choose the right one for your space. Be aware that frosted glasses are less effective in blocking out light when it is dark outside. If you require privacy, but your space is brightly lit, you may want to look at other options.

Picture windows

Picture windows let homeowners enjoy the beauty of nature in their home's surroundings. A walk in the woods can improve a person's wellbeing and happiness, according to studies. Although this might not be as effective as taking a hike, it is an enjoyable option to pass the time. Apart from providing an unwinding view, picture windows let in plenty of natural light.

Picture window installation can be a complex process, so it is best to hire a professional window doctor near me installer. This can save you money in the long run, as it will prevent costly mistakes that could result in damage or leaks. Additionally, a professional can provide you with a variety of options that are designed to fit your specific needs.

When shopping for a new picture window, be sure to look at the total cost of the project. This will include the window material costs, as well as labor and installation. It is important to get quotes from several Window repair near me suppliers and contractors before making a final decision. You will be able to compare prices and quality of materials to ensure you’re getting the best deal.

The price of a picture window will depend on the style and size of the window. Larger windows will be more expensive than smaller ones, and some styles will require additional costs. For example, you might need to pay for muntins or grilles to add aesthetics to the window. In addition, you may need to buy additional hardware to complete the installation.

One of the most common questions people ask when they’re thinking about getting a picture window is how much it will cost to install. While it’s tempting to go with the cheapest option, you should resist the urge and choose a high-quality window that will last longer and improve your home’s energy efficiency.

There are many factors that influence the price of a picture window, including the location of your home and the type of glass used in its construction. A premium window made from glass with low-E coating and triple-glazing will cost more than a standard window made from single-glazed glass. However, it is important to keep in mind that the investment in a high-quality window will pay off in terms of reduced energy bills and improved indoor comfort.
